Resource id#64 PHP

Résolu
ratikuss Messages postés 1996 Date d'inscription   Statut Membre Dernière intervention   -  
 le père -
Bonjour,

à la fin de ma page j'ai un "resource id#64" et je ne sais pas à quoi ça correspond.
J'ai fait une recherche sur google mais je ne retrouve pas la #64 =/

Je ne peux pas posté le code car il est long (550 lignes).
Ce qui m'intrigue le plus c'est que le code marche bien, on dirait du moins.

Quelqu'un a une piste ?

Par avance merci.

A voir également:

2 réponses

le père
 
Bonjour

PHP utilise crée des ressources pour contenir, par exemple le résultat d'une requête mysql ou un pointeur de fichier ouvert avec fopen, mais aussi pour un tas d'autre trucs.
Si dans ton script, il y a un echo $variable; et que $variable contient une ressource, tu as cet affichage. Le #64 ne signifie rien en soi, c'est juste pour que chaque nom de ressource soit unique.
1
ratikuss Messages postés 1996 Date d'inscription   Statut Membre Dernière intervention   262
 
Je n'ai aucun echo à l'endroit où s'affiche l'erreur =/
Quand tu dis "$variable contient une ressource" c'est à dire une ressource ?
0
ratikuss Messages postés 1996 Date d'inscription   Statut Membre Dernière intervention   262
 
oups erreur de ma part ^^ c'est bien un echo qui fait buguer.

en faite j'ai un
echo $lien_retour;
include('mon_programme.php');
echo $lien_retour;


c'est le deuxième echo qui m'affiche ça.
Le soucis est que sur d'autres programmes que j'appel l'erreur ne s'affiche pas, je ne comprends pas pourquoi.
0
le père
 
ce n'est pas une erreur, juste un message. Si sur d'autres programmes ça ne le fait pas, c'est que la partie incluse ne fait ^pas toujours la même chose, ça ne me semble pas anormal a priori
0
wolves'sbrother Messages postés 218 Date d'inscription   Statut Membre Dernière intervention   35
 
Bonjour,
Tu doit avoir un echo (objet) quelque part, c'est pour ça qu'il t'affiche son id,recherche tous les echo dans ton code et tu finira par le trouver
0